You have to be able to cover ground. Scouting the few days before the season in the alps is the most inportant. The deer will move with mountain lion pressure along with human pressure. I to hunt the alps region in the wilderness and found that the deer like to hang out in drainges and mostly feed in the evenings. I like to hunt above where maybe another group is hunting because it seems to me that deer when pressured will hug one side of the ridge above where they think the threat is. Hope maybe this helps. Also may try down the salmon river farther less pressure and lots of water and feed
